Grub Prevention Questions
What are common signs of grub activity? Signs include damaged roots, irregular patches of dead grass, and increased animal activity digging in the soil.
How can property owners prevent grubs? Proper lawn maintenance, aeration, and avoiding excess thatch can help reduce grub populations.
Are there natural methods to deter grubs? Maintaining healthy soil and encouraging beneficial insects can help naturally control grub levels.
When should professional grub prevention services be scheduled? It is best to consider preventative treatments during early summer or late spring when grubs are active underground.
